Hailey and Max Island Soirée

When Hailey & Max became engaged without question, they knew exactly where they would be wed; on the beloved family owned oceanfront paradise on Maui’s North Shore lovingly referred to as the Oli Oli Kai. The couple’s vision for their wedding day was to have an intimate tropical Maui wedding with a touch of New England class.

The Maui Wedding ceremony took place at the breathtaking Holy Rosary Church in Paia, a short 15 minute drive from the Oli Oli Kai.

Exchanging Roman Catholic vows in this sacred place amongst their closest family and friends was a dream come true for the enamored in-laws to be. As Hailey entered the church you could feel the peace as she walked down the aisle with her Daddy to her forever Prince Charming who joyfully awaited his bride.

Guests were greeted upon arrival by Polynesian lei greeters as a nod to the Aloha spirit.

A delicious menu from Cafe O’Lei Catering featured coconut shrimp, shoyu poke, fresh caught mahi mahi and braised short ribs. Stir Beverage delighted the crowd with hand crafted signature cocktails; Hailey’s Hula Punch and Max’s Maui Margarita with champagne glasses that held guest table seating assignments in the shape of a hibiscus, carefully crafted by the talented Pen & Paperie.

Our talented on Island creative teams brought the sophioceanfront Island beach vision to life with the incorporation of local blooms in bright bursting color shades of pink, orange, green, yellow, white, coral and sherbet orange. Paired with a playful and colorful combination of linen mixtures from Nuage Designs and BBJ Latavola and a custom designed tablescape with Tabletop Maui’s furnishings, the scene took your breath away.
